Andy Reid will not be taking over as Chiefs GM

This is good news in a day of not so good news. Andy Reid will NOT be the Kansas City Chiefs next GM after they fired John Dorsey. This according to the KC Star’s Sam Mellinger who reports the Chiefs are indeed looking for a Dorsey replacement.

Frankly, this is good news. A head coach and a GM are two different jobs that two different people should fill, not one person. Reid did that in Philly and had some struggles with it. Reid has repeatedly said here in Kansas City that he loves being the coach and not a front office guy.

Who will be the Chiefs next GM? I threw out a few ideas in this post. To me, an internal promotion for someone like Brett Veach makes the most sense considering it’s so late. You should also focus on folks who have a connection to Andy Reid. That’s usually the way these things go.
